Instructions to make Mike's Smokey Beef Meatballs For Subs:
Add oil to a thick bottom pot. Chop all vegetables and add to heated pot. Sauté until vegetables are translucent. About 5 to 7 minutes.
Add your seasonings and spaghetti sauces. At simmer, cook for ten minutes longer. Stir occasionally. De-thaw your 2 pounds meatballs in the microwave.
In the meantime, butter and toast your hogies in oven at 350° for 5 minutes. Or, until browned and crispy. Add slices of Provolone Cheese to base of your warm toasted rolls. This will stop the bread from becoming soggy.
Add your meatballs and simmer 15 minutes longer uncovered. Stir occasionally. You'll want your sauce to thicken up a bit.

You can also serve these meatballs and sauce over noodles coated with garlic butter [or olive oil] once noodles are drained. It's a great way to keep your noodles fresh and toothy until served.
Serve your piping hot halved meatballs with chilled sides on a separate dish. Also, with ice cold beers in frosty frozen mugs.
Toast bread with 2 slices of Provolone. Add halved meatballs and grated melted Mozzarella on top.
